Things to do in Bragança
1. Explore Bragança Castle
Visit this well-preserved medieval castle dating back to the 12th century to learn about the history of the region and enjoy panoramic views of the city.
2. Stroll through Bragança's old town
Wander through the charming streets of the historic center filled with traditional houses, quaint squares, and local shops, immersing yourself in the local culture.
3. Visit the Domus Municipalis
Discover this unique Romanesque building, believed to be one of the only remaining examples of a civic Romanesque building in Portugal, showcasing the city's architectural heritage.
4. Hike in Montesinho Natural Park
Embark on a nature adventure in the nearby Montesinho Natural Park, offering scenic hiking trails, wildlife spotting opportunities, and a peaceful retreat in the midst of nature.
5. Taste local cuisine at tabernas
Indulge in authentic Portuguese flavors by sampling local dishes like alheira, posta à mirandesa, and other regional specialties at the traditional tabernas scattered across Bragança.
